Goals Soccer Centres CEO Jones to leave

East Kilbride-based Goals Soccer Centres said its CEO Mark Jones “notified the board of his intention to resign from the board and the company as he has decided to take another role in the private sector.”

Goals said a search for a “strong” successor has already started.

Jones will continue in his role while a successor is sought.

 “The board wishes to thank Mark for his contribution and wishes him well for the future,” said Goals.

Jones joined Goals as CEO in July 2016 following a turbulent year in which the firm’s share price lost more than half of its value.

Jones formerly worked at the Rank Group, where he was managing director of Grosvenor Casinos and sat on the company’s executive committee.

Before Rank, Jones held senior roles in the leisure industry including managing director of Mecca Bingo, chairman and CEO of Premium Bars and Restaurants, CEO of Yates Group, and various roles at Whitbread.
